We are looking for a dynamic, enthusiastic, service driven team player to join the lodge reservations team. KEY OUTPUTS: Maintain constant and consistent communication with colleagues, travel agents, tour operators, guests, and suppliers via telephone and email. Build and nurture strong professional relationships with international travel partners and service providers. Creatively design and plan bespoke FIT leisure itineraries across East Africa for international guests and travel partners. Proactively sell company products and services while ensuring the best possible travel experience for each guest. Respond promptly to enquiries and work towards converting them into confirmed bookings. Manage the full reservations process from initial enquiry and quotation through to final confirmation, invoicing, and preparation of travel documentation. Coordinate bookings with lodges, camps, airlines, guides, and ground handling teams to ensure seamless service delivery. Monitor bookings from enquiry stage through to completion of travel. Prepare accurate quotations, itineraries, invoices, and travel documents. Ensure all guest preferences, special requests, and logistical requirements are captured and communicated effectively. Maintain high levels of attention to detail to ensure exceptional guest satisfaction. Ensure all turnaround times are strictly adhered to in accordance with company Standard Operating Procedures. Deliver prompt, professional, and reliable service at all times. Provide operational support and backup for colleagues when they are away from the office. Participate in weekend and public holiday duty on a rotational basis. Continuously expand destination and product knowledge through training sessions, workshops, and educational opportunities. Stay up to date with new safari products, lodges, experiences, and destination developments within East Africa. Brand & Values Alignment Uphold and embody the company values, particularly: Care of the People Care of the Land Care of the Wildlife KEY REQUIREMENTS: Minimum 3–5 years experience in luxury safari reservations or tour consulting. Diploma, higher diploma or degree in Tourism Management or related courses. Strong knowledge of East African safari destinations and logistics. KNowledge of South and Southern Africa is added advantage Excellent written and verbal communication skills in Spanish. Ability to manage multiple bookings simultaneously. Strong attention to detail and organisational skills. Experience working with international travel agents and luxury clientele. Proficiency in reservation systems and Microsoft Office. Passion for travel, wildlife, and guest service excellence.
